The manner and standards of performance, the discipline <br />of officers, and other matters incident to the provision <br />of services under this Agreement, and the control of <br />personnel so employed, shall be subject solely to the <br />control of the COUNTY. In the event of a dispute between <br />the parties as to the extent of the duties and functions <br />to be rendered hereunder, or the level or manner of <br />performance of such service, the determination thereof <br />made by the Sheriff of the COUNTY shall be final and <br />conclusive as between the parties hereto, subject <br />however, to the provisions of Section V.3. herein. In <br />the event the MUNICIPALITY, through its elected body or <br />authorized agent, notifies the COUNTY that is <br />dissatisfied with the assignment of personnel for the <br />performance of services under this Agreement and requests <br />a change in personnel, the COUNTY shall make every effort <br />to effect a change in the assignment of personnel, <br />provided that such a change does not jeopardize the <br />ability of the COUNTY to provide services to other areas <br />of Ramsey County in a timely and efficient manner. <br />4. Services provided pursuant to this Agreement shall <br />include, but shall not be limited to, traffic law <br />enforcement including the regular use of radar as a speed <br />deterrent, non - traffic ordinance law enforcement, and the <br />regular patrol of business and residential areas within <br />the MUNICIPALITY. The COUNTY'S contractual obligation <br />under this Agreement do not lessen the COUNTY'S <br />obligation to provide patrol and police protection <br />services to Bellaire Beach, area lakes, Ramsey County <br />open space areas, and regional park areas owned by Ramsey <br />County and all other areas under COUNTY jurisdiction <br />located within the political boundaries of the <br />MUNICIPALITY. The COUNTY'S contractual obligations under <br />this Agreement shall also recognize the underlying, <br />historical obligations that Ramsey County has to provide <br />police protection to the MUNICIPALITY. <br />5. Services shall be provided 24 hours per day and shall be <br />performed by the number of deputies and other personnel <br />budgeted for in the current year Budget Estimate, <br />attached hereto as Exhibit A and made a part of this <br />Agreement. <br />6. To facilitate the COUNTY'S performance pursuant to this <br />Agreement, the MUNICIPALITY agrees that the COUNTY shall <br />have full cooperation and assistance from the <br />MUNICIPALITY, its officers, agents and employees. The <br />MUNICIPALITY shall designate a liaison to the Ramsey <br />County Sheriff's Department. The liaison shall attend <br />meetings of the Sheriff's Contract Communities Committee <br />and shall represent their respective MUNICIPALITY at <br />their meetings.
